Une attaque à grande échelle utilise les browsers pour détourner les routeurs | ICT | eSkills | Awareness

Une attaque à grande échelle utilise les browsers pour détourner les routeurs | ICT | eSkills | Awareness |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it

Des chercheurs ont découvert un outil d'attaque web qui permet à des pirates de détourner les serveurs DNS des routeurs et de les remplacer par des serveurs voyous.


Des cybercriminels ont développé un outil d'attaque web à grande échelle qui leur permet d’exploiter les vulnérabilités des routeurs et de détourner leurs paramètres DNS quand les utilisateurs visitent des sites web compromis ou sont dirigés vers des publicités malveillantes depuis leurs navigateurs. L’objectif de ces attaques est de remplacer les serveurs DNS configurés sur les routeurs par des serveurs voyous contrôlés par des attaquants.


Ainsi, les pirates peuvent intercepter le trafic, le rediriger vers des sites frauduleux, détourner les requêtes de recherche, injecter des publicités malveillantes sur les pages web et plus encore.

Mozilla Introduces New 'Forget Button' for Firefox | Update!

Mozilla Introduces New 'Forget Button' for Firefox | Update! |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it
The consumer-facing browser is also getting an oft-requested ‘Forget Button’, which is essentially a retrospective ‘porn mode’ option. Using it allows you to clear between 5 minutes and 24 hours of browser data – history, cookies, log-ins, saved passwords etc. – but it leaves the rest of your stored data and auto-complete history in place. It also closes any browser windows you have open and presents you with a fresh, blank one.

Of course, switching to private browsing is still an option, but now you have an extra conduit to erase some of the recent past without having to mess about under-the-bonnet.

Among other changes to the browser, Nightingale said, is the addition of DuckDuckGo as a standard search option, alongside Google, Yahoo and the rest of the list of providers.

Browser sind noch unsicherer als Java | CyberSecurity | Digital CitiZEN | eSkills | ICT

Browser sind noch unsicherer als Java | CyberSecurity | Digital CitiZEN | eSkills | ICT |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it
Einer Auswertung von Kaspersky zufolge haben Browser Java nun endgültig als Einfallstor für Internetattacken abgelöst. Fast zwei Drittel aller Angriffe nehmen inzwischen die zum Surfen erforderlichen Programme ins Visier. Nutzern empfiehlt das Unternehmen dringend, Updates jeweils umgehend einzuspielen.

Browser sind eine für die Webnutzung unverzichtbare Komponente, die zudem immer mächtiger und vielseitiger werden – aber dadurch entwickeln sie sich auch zum bevorzugten Angriffsziel von Kriminellen, wie aus einer jetzt veröffentlichten Auswertung von Kaspersky Lab hervorgeht. Demnach hat die Anzahl der über das Internet durchgeführten Angriffe zwischen Januar und März im Vergleich zum selben Zeitraum des Vorjahres um 69 Prozent zugenommen. Kaspersky wertet dafür die Attacken auf seine Anwender aus, aufgrund der großen Verbreitung der Produkte kann diese Zahl schon als Tendenz gesehen werden – auch wenn sie nicht repräsentativ für die Internetnutzerschaft in Deutschland sein sollte. 64 Prozent dieser Angriffe erfolgten über Schwachstellen im Browser.

'Man in the browser' and other cybercriminals target the unaware

'Man in the browser' and other cybercriminals target the unaware |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it
From system infiltrators to social engineers, scammers seek access to advisory firms' weakest points of entry.


“The man in the browser is the most sophisticated type of threat because it's the hardest to detect from an organizational point of view,” Mr. Schouwenberg said. Everything looks the same from the victim's end, both in the machine and the browser. And from the organization's point of view, the machine will look the same.”


To fight such threats, Mr. Schouwenberg recommended that firms make sure all software is up to date and to install monthly Microsoft patches routinely. He also warned that attackers are going after browser plug-ins such as Adobe Flash, Adobe Reader and Oracle's Java, and that advisory firms may want to provide software to clients that provides routine security checks.

Apple posts security update for Safari and OS X

Apple posts security update for Safari and OS X | 21st Century Learning and Teaching | Scoop.it
Remote code flaws in browser fixed

 

Apple has released security updates to protect users from remote code executions in the company's Safari and OS X platforms.

The company said that the Safari 6.0.3 update would include fixes to patch vulnerable components of the browser and its WebKit engine. The update includes fixes for flaws which, if targeted by an attacker, could allow for remote code execution attacks.

 

Additionally, the update addresses a pair of flaws in the browser which could be exploited by attackers to perform a cross-site scripting attack.

 

Apple is recommending that users running OS X Lion download the Safari update through the Apple Software Update application.
